In a significant move for the upcoming World Cup,the New York New Jersey World Cup Host Committee has appointed anthony Mangione as its Chief Business Officer.This strategic decision aims to bolster the committee’s organizational efforts as it prepares to welcome one of the world’s most prestigious sporting events. With his extensive background in sports marketing and business management, Mangione’s expertise is expected to enhance the region’s international profile and elevate the overall experience for fans and stakeholders alike. As the host cities gear up for this monumental event,Mangione’s role will be crucial in navigating the complexities of sponsorship,community relations,and operational logistics,ensuring a seamless integration of the World Cup into the bustling fabric of New York and New Jersey.
